Podcast export settings in REAPER: format, bitrate, mono or stereo
Published September 17, 2026
For a normal talking show, render an MP3, mono, at 44.1 kHz, constant bit rate, somewhere in the 64–128 kbps range. Tick Embed: Metadata and fill in the ID3 fields so players display the episode properly. Set loudness on the way out, then save the whole thing as a render preset so next week's episode exports identically without you thinking about it. Almost nobody needs a stereo podcast file, and almost nobody needs 320 kbps.

Why a podcast export is a different job
A music master and a podcast episode are optimised for opposite things. A master is meant to be worked on again or to sound its best on good speakers, so it is large and lossless. An episode is meant to be downloaded over a phone connection, often on a commute, and listened to on earbuds or a kitchen speaker. Your file is going to be streamed thousands of times if things go well, and most of the people listening cannot tell 96 kbps mono speech from 320 kbps stereo speech.
So the goal changes. You are not chasing maximum quality. You are finding the smallest file that still sounds clean, because that is what your listeners and your hosting bandwidth actually experience.
Mono or stereo: the decision that matters most
This is the single biggest lever, and most home podcasters get it wrong by default.
A show that is people talking is, in practice, a mono recording. One microphone per person, each voice sitting in the centre, no left or right information that carries any meaning. Rendering that to a stereo file writes the same audio twice. At a fixed bit rate, a stereo MP3 splits that budget across two channels, so a 128 kbps stereo file is giving each channel roughly what a 64 kbps mono file would get on its own.
Simplecast, which hosts a large number of shows, states this plainly in its own encoding guidance: mono is recommended for spoken-word podcasts, including shows with music at the intro and outro, and stereo is for storytelling shows where sound design and effects genuinely move across the stereo field.
In REAPER's Render dialog, this is the Channels setting. Set it to Mono for a talking show. Your project can stay stereo; the render collapses it on the way out.
If you upload subscriber audio directly into Apple Podcasts Connect rather than through an RSS feed, Apple accepts WAV, FLAC or MP3, and it will not accept a single-channel WAV or FLAC file. Mono MP3 is fine there. If you are delivering an uncompressed file to Apple, render two identical channels rather than a true mono WAV.

Bitrate: what the platforms actually publish
This is where invented numbers are everywhere, so here is what the two biggest destinations put in writing.
| Destination | Mono | Stereo | Source type |
|---|---|---|---|
| Apple Podcasts, RSS feed audio (44.1/48 kHz) | 64–128 kbps | 128–256 kbps | Apple's published requirements |
| Apple Podcasts Connect, uploaded MP3 (recommended) | 96–128 kbps | 128–256 kbps | Apple's published requirements |
| Simplecast, recommended upload | 128 kbps or less, MP3 | Host documentation | |
Two things follow from that table. First, 96 kbps mono sits comfortably inside every published range and is a sensible default for a talking show. Second, there is no published requirement anywhere that asks for 320 kbps, and Simplecast notes that uploading at 128 kbps or less means it does not re-encode your file at all, so what listeners hear is what you rendered.
Treat these as starting ranges rather than laws. The honest test is the one Simplecast suggests: render the same episode at 64, 96 and 128 kbps, listen to all three on the device your audience actually uses, and take the smallest one you cannot fault.
Sample rate, and CBR versus VBR
Sample rate. Apple lists 44.1 kHz and 48 kHz as the recommended rates for podcast audio, so either is fine. Match whatever your project is already at rather than resampling on the way out. If you have no reason to prefer one, 44.1 kHz is the long-standing podcast convention and is what Simplecast's guidance uses.
CBR. Host guidance generally asks for constant bit rate MP3 rather than variable. Simplecast specifies CBR outright. Variable bit rate saves a little space, but it introduces a compatibility risk with older players and feed parsers reading episode duration, and the space you save on a speech file is not worth the chance of an episode showing the wrong length in someone's app. In REAPER's MP3 options, choose a constant bit rate mode and set the number.
Loudness, and the mono number that is not Apple's
Apple's own audio requirements ask for an overall loudness of around -16 dB LKFS, with a tolerance of about ±1 dB, and a true peak that does not exceed -1 dB FS, both measured per ITU-R BS.1770. That is the origin of the number everyone quotes. The full method for measuring and hitting it inside REAPER is in how to get your podcast to -16 LUFS in REAPER, including the render-time normalisation that does it for you.
Here is the part worth knowing before you render mono. You will see -19 LUFS for mono quoted constantly, and Simplecast publishes exactly that figure. That number does not appear in Apple's document. Apple publishes one figure and does not split it by channel count.
The reason the two figures coexist is a measurement quirk rather than a disagreement. BS.1770 loudness is summed across the channels present, so the same audio measured as a one-channel file reads roughly 3 LU lower than the identical audio duplicated across two channels. That is why Simplecast describes -19 LUFS mono as the same perceived loudness as -16 LUFS stereo. The two targets are aiming at the same result, applied to files with different channel counts.
Check your host's current published target and match it to the file you are actually delivering. If you deliver mono and your host publishes -19 LUFS, use it. If your host only publishes one number without saying which channel count it assumes, ask rather than guess, because a 3 dB error either way is audible.
Metadata: the step most people skip
ID3 tags are what podcast apps read to show your episode title, show name and artwork. REAPER can write them at render time, so there is no reason to use a separate tagging tool.
In the Render dialog, tick Embed: Metadata, click the Metadata button, and choose the ID3 scheme for an MP3. Simplecast recommends filling in artist, album, track name, year, a genre of "Podcast" and artwork so episodes display correctly across players including Apple Podcasts.
One caution in the other direction: Spotify for Creators asks you to keep embedded artwork, ID3v2 tags and other metadata as small as possible. A 3 MB cover image welded into every episode is pure overhead on every single download. Fill the fields in, keep the artwork modest, and do not embed anything you do not need.
Save it once as a render preset
This is the part that turns a fiddly twenty-setting dialog into a two-click job, and it is the main reason this article exists.
Set everything up on one episode
Format, channels, sample rate, bit rate, normalisation, metadata scheme, output folder pattern. Get it exactly how you want it.
Use the Presets control in the Render dialog
REAPER lets you save the current render configuration as a named preset. Call it something obvious like “Podcast episode MP3 mono”.
Recall it every week
Next episode, open Render, pick the preset, change the file name, render. Nothing to remember and nothing to get wrong at midnight.

What these settings will not do
Export settings are the last step, and they are the weakest step. Being clear about that saves a lot of wasted rendering.
- A higher bitrate will not fix a bad recording. Room echo, hiss, plosives, uneven levels and a boomy voice all survive encoding intact. They just arrive in higher fidelity.
- Hitting a loudness target will not make an episode sound consistent. Integrated loudness is one number for the whole file. If your guest is quiet and you are loud, the file can hit the target exactly and still be uncomfortable. That is a balance problem, handled in matching host and guest loudness, before you render.
- Mono will not repair a one-sided recording. Collapsing to mono can hide the symptom while leaving one voice 3 dB down relative to where it should be.

If the exported file is wrong
- It plays in one ear. The problem is in the session, not the render. Check the take channel mode before exporting again.
- Your host re-encoded it and it sounds worse. You uploaded above the host's threshold. Render lower, at or under whatever the host publishes, so the file passes through untouched.
- The app shows the wrong episode length. Re-render as constant bit rate.
- Artwork or the title is missing in a player. Metadata was not embedded, or the wrong scheme was used. Re-render with the ID3 fields filled.
- It is much quieter or louder than other shows. Measure integrated loudness rather than trusting the peak meter, and confirm whether your target assumes mono or stereo.
For a spoken-word show: MP3, mono, 44.1 kHz, constant bit rate, 64–128 kbps with 96 kbps a safe middle, ID3 metadata embedded and artwork kept small, loudness set to whatever your host publishes for the channel count you are delivering. Save it as a render preset and never think about it again. Everything that makes an episode sound good happened before this dialog opened.
